Overall Review of Livingston Care Center

Pros

  • pro The staff seemed helpful.
  • pro They were trying to engage the residents.

Cons

  • pro The place has closed down.
  • pro The nurses were very rude.
  • pro The cleanliness received an F rating.
  • pro The community felt more like a full nursing home.
  • pro The residents did not seem active.
  • pro It was more expensive than other options.

Review

This Dayton community is best understood as a cautionary example, not a viable option for a new placement. The facility has shuttered its doors, and the reviews present a pattern of instability, quality concerns, and unaffordable expectations that simply do not align with the needs of a typical senior or their family. In practical terms, there is no reliability to rely on here, so the best-fit use is limited to learning what to scrutinize and avoiding a similar fate elsewhere. For families actively seeking long-term care or assisted living, this location should not be part of the short list.

Those weighing alternatives should be mindful that the red flags extend beyond a single issue. The combination of rude nursing staff, questionable cleanliness, and a sense that the operation lacked sustainability creates a high-stakes risk for any resident. Pricing was noted as higher than comparable options in the area, without a commensurate level of programming or visible stability to justify the premium. In short, if a community cannot demonstrate dependable care, warmth in daily interactions, and ongoing operations, it is better to look elsewhere.

On the positive side, reviewers describe staff as at least trying to engage residents and be helpful, suggesting that the human element was present even if the environment did not support a truly active, joyful daily life. This is the kind of dynamic that can be salvaged in a better-run setting, where consistent training and oversight translate into respectful interactions and genuine resident involvement. However, this potential is overwhelmed by the broader drawbacks: a rough patient experience at the nursing level, quality lapses, and the overarching reality of a facility that has already closed.

The overall environment comes across as more like a full nursing home than an independent- or assisted-living campus with robust activity programs. Residents did not appear visibly engaged or smiling during visits, which signals limited opportunities for meaningful social participation. Coupled with the higher cost noted by visitors, the value proposition collapses for families seeking a vibrant, supportive community. In practice, a facility must offer more than staff presence; it needs observable programming, active resident participation, and a sense of daily purpose that is simply absent here in the current state described by families.

The core risk is operational instability. A closed facility implies potential lapses in service continuity, staffing disruptions, and the unsettling possibility of abrupt relocation for residents and their families. This elevates the stress and complexity of care planning, particularly for seniors who rely on predictable routines and dependable access to care. Prospective families should treat these signals as a decisive warning and prioritize communities with clear licensure, stable management, and transparent financial terms. If still considering options in the area, insist on current status verification, accreditation or licensure checks, and readily available references from current residents or families.

In the end, the recommendation is to pursue alternatives with proven continuity, strong cleanliness standards, respectful caregiving, and genuine resident activity. Look for facilities with recent positive reviews, visible programming, and a transparent cost structure. Conduct thorough on-site tours, verify current staffing levels and turnover, and request a detailed plan for ongoing operations before making any commitment. For families balancing budget, safety, and quality of life, Livingston Care Center should be crossed off the short list in favor of communities that demonstrate stable, engaging environments and dependable care.
